# Service Accounts: String Extraction

The `extract-i18n` script pulls translatable strings from all Bramblewick repos and pushes them to the Glossa service. It runs under the `i18n-extractor` service account. Do not run it under your personal account; Glossa rate-limits individual users aggressively. The account has write access to the staging catalog only. Set the token in your shell before invoking the script. The current staging token is below.

API key for kahap-kafog: zpat15_6qzxZ7YR8aDwjmp

## Nightly Search Reindex — Build Provenance

The Quillhaven search cluster reindexes every night at 02:10 via the Lanternjob scheduler. Each run is built from the snapshot branch cut at midnight, so the index you see in the morning reflects yesterday's content plus any hotfixes merged before the cut. If the reindex fails, Lanternjob retries once before paging. When verifying which artifact produced the current index, check the provenance token recorded below.

build token for fajop-kageg: htk14_a2d40227103e0f

## Provenance: NightLoom Backfill Scheduler

All NightLoom scheduler builds originate from the Quarrow pipeline, main branch only. Artifacts are signed at package time; unsigned builds must be rejected in review. Verify the commit hash matches the manifest before approving. The trace token for the build under review appears directly below.

session token of yageg-kagap = htk9_89026285c